What Kind of Area is Kii? A Local’s Honest Take

Kii station serves north Wakayama’s hillside suburbs — its ridership is students and Osaka-bound commuters, and we will not pretend otherwise. Its claim on a traveler’s attention sits one short bus or taxi ride east: Negoro-ji, the vast temple of the Shingon warrior-monks whose gun-armed legions once rivaled daimyo — until Hideyoshi burned the complex in 1585. What survived the flames is the point: the great tahoto pagoda, Japan’s largest of its kind and a National Treasure, bullet scars still visible in its timbers, standing over garden ponds that blaze with cherry and maple in season. Pair it with Kokawa-dera — pilgrimage temple three of the Saigoku route, gardens designated national scenic beauty — one valley east, and north Wakayama yields a temple day few itineraries imagine.

As a base, Kii is arithmetic: Wakayama’s castle city ~8 minutes, Kansai Airport ~25 up the Hanwa line, rooms at commuter prices when the capital fills. Around the station: quiet lanes, a couple of eateries, the honest hush of bedroom-town Japan.

Give Negoro-ji the slow morning it merits — pagoda first, the bullet scars found by fingertip, then the monks’ garden with almost no company — and be eating castle-city chuka-soba by one. Warrior history without a single queue.


Getting Around from Kii

🚆 Rail

Hanwa line: Wakayama ~8 min; airport/Osaka rapids reachable at Hineno/Izumisano.

🚌 Local

Buses and taxis reach Negoro-ji (~15 min) and Iwade’s museums; Kokawa-dera pairs by car or the Wakayama line.

🚗 By car

The Keinawa expressway makes Koyasan’s back approach and the fruit-farm belt easy.


What to See Around Kii

⛩️ Negoro-ji

The National Treasure pagoda, Momoyama halls and pond gardens — plus the warrior-monk museum’s matchlocks.

🌸 Kokawa-dera

The Saigoku pilgrimage’s grand third temple — gate, gardens and the child-Kannon legend.
